Micah has a new remotely controlled car that has a circular range with a radius of 30 feet. What is the area of the circular range?

To find the area of a circular range, you can use the formula for the area of a circle. The formula is A = π * r^2, where A represents the area and r represents the radius of the circle. In this case, the radius of Micah's circular range is given as 30 feet.

To calculate the area, you need to square the radius first. So, substituting the given radius into the formula, you get:

A = π * (30 feet)^2

Now, calculate the square of the radius:

A = π * (900 square feet)

Finally, multiply the squared radius by π (pi) to find the area:

A ≈ 2,827.43 square feet

Therefore, the area of Micah's circular range is approximately 2,827.43 square feet.
